The first ever House of Blues New Music Nights, is making its way to the House of Blues Sunset on Tuesday, July 12th! It was a tight races between our selected emerging Los Angeles bands ( Brian Buckley Band, Cannoneers, Open Source Rebellion) but the votes are in and the Brian Buckley Band has won the first round of the House of Blues New Music Nights. Not only beating their fellow L.A. musicians, but the Brian Buckley Band received the most votes over all six bands in the San Diego and Las Vegas markets! This means they get to play the House of Blues in Los Angeles, San Diego and Las Vegas!

But before the boys head out to San Diego and Las Vegas, they’ll be tearing riffs up proper at the House of Blues Sunset on July 12 with the Cannoneers and Open Source Rebellion!   • Brian Buckley Band: The Brian Buckley Band, who’s latest record comes out soon, is an LA 4-piece who refers to themselves as a pretzel twist of rock, folk and experimental influences.
  • Cannoneers: LA rockers, the Cannoneers have received plenty of accolades after their recent Echo residency, and filmed performance playing at the Staples Center and the video broadcast on Fox Sport.
  • Open Source Rebellion: Hailing from Silver Lake CA, Open Source Rebellion is a 3 piece Electro Rock act combining rock riffs and danceable Electro flavored synths into short poppy songs.
